- To quote someone in an essay, follow these steps12345:
- Choose a relevant quote that supports your argument or provides evidence.
- Introduce the quote with context, attribution, and the source.
- Use quotation marks to enclose the quote.
- Provide proper citation for the original author.
- Analyze and explain the significance of the quote in your essay.
